The CRYSTAL/39.160 finds applications in a variety of electronic systems, including microcontrollers, real-time clocks, and frequency synthesizers. In microcontrollers, it provides the clock signal for executing instructions and controlling peripherals. In real-time clocks, it ensures accurate timekeeping and synchronization. In frequency synthesizers, it serves as a reference frequency for generating other frequencies. Its high stability and low jitter make it suitable for demanding applications. When selecting the CRYSTAL/39.160, consider its frequency tolerance, operating temperature range, and load capacitance to ensure compatibility with your application. Verify the pinout diagram to avoid incorrect connections, which can damage the oscillator and other components. Always use proper soldering techniques to prevent damage from overheating. For optimal performance, use a stable power supply and minimize noise in the circuit.
